We prepare and file your HST returns quarterly or annually, depending on your reporting period. We also assess whether the HST Quick Method could save you money — many trades businesses qualify and it's worth checking every year.
Ontario-specific: We know the 13% Ontario HST rules, quick method rates, and how to handle mixed-use inputs correctly.
We process payroll for your employees, calculate CPP, EI, and income tax deductions, and handle your remittances to CRA on time. We also prepare T4 slips at year end.
Trades note: Not sure if your helper is an employee or a subcontractor? We can walk you through CRA's rules — getting this wrong is one of the most common (and expensive) mistakes in construction.

If you pay subcontractors $500 or more in a calendar year, you're required to file T5018 slips with CRA. We track your sub payments throughout the year and handle the filing.
Common mistake: Many general contractors don't know T5018s are required, or confuse them with T4s. Missing them is a CRA audit flag.
Construction contracts often require a 10% holdback under Ontario's Construction Act. We track holdbacks properly so they show up correctly in your AR and you know exactly when and how much to collect.
